要做好编程管理文档,可以从以下几个方面入手:
命名规范
使用英文、数字、下划线、连字符等必要字符来命名文件。
文件名应清晰明了,建议用英文命名。
文件名应简洁,避免使用过长的名称。
不同类型的文件应以不同的后缀名来区分,例如:`.py`(Python源代码)、`.md`(Markdown文档)、`.txt`(纯文本)等。
存放位置
把相关的文件放在同一个文件夹里,以保持文件的组织性。
确定文件夹结构,把不同类型的文件放在不同的文件夹里,便于管理和查找。
把编写的代码和配置文件分开存放,避免混乱。
使用源代码管理工具(如Git、SVN)来完成文件的版本控制,以便追踪修改历史和协作开发。
版本控制
使用版本控制系统(如Git、SVN)来管理代码,记录每个文件的历史版本。
利用分支管理功能,在独立的分支上进行开发,最终合并到主分支,提高开发效率。
使用远程仓库服务(如GitHub、GitLab)来存储和同步代码,方便团队协作和代码审查。
文档协作
把文档放在一个统一的位置,便于团队成员查找和访问。
使用合适的文档格式(如Markdown、HTML),确保文档的可读性和一致性。
规定文档流程,对文档的编写、修改、审核、发布等进行规范化。
采用安全措施,保护文档的安全性。
自动化生成
利用编程语言(如Python)编写脚本来自动生成文档的目录、索引、图表等内容,提高文档的效率和质量。
自动化工具可以帮助减少重复和繁琐的工作,使文档编写更加高效。
文档分类和审批
对文档进行分类管理,按照文档类型或项目进行划分,便于检索和归档。
制定文档规范,包括代码规范、需求说明书规范、测试文档规范等,确保文档的一致性和易读性。
通过文档审批流程,确保文档的准确性、完整性和可读性,降低沟通成本。
定期备份和更新
定期备份文档,以防数据丢失。
根据项目进展定期更新文档,确保文档的时效性和准确性。
通过以上措施,可以有效地管理编程文档,提高团队的工作效率和协作水平。